POSITION SUMMARY:
Serves as chief economic development professional, lead staff member, and primary advisor to the board members of both the seven-member Development Authority of Butts County and five-member Butts County Industrial Development Authority (collectively, the “Authority”).
Heads and directs recruitment, incentive structuring, and coordination with county and state partners for the Authority to expand the tax base and support quality job growth and retention.
Responsible for ensuring all Authority actions, meetings, and records are compliant, welldocumented, and effectively maintained.
CORE RESPONSIBILITIES:
Board & Elected Officials: Primary liaison to Authority, County Commission, Board of Assessors and Board of Education; prepares agendas, minutes, and meeting materials; attends meeting of other local agencies regularly; reports to Chairman of the Authority.
Economic Development: Leads recruitment, retention, and RFIs; coordinates with regional and State partners and project managers; coordinates with Chairman and counsel to the Authority as required; remains informed on legislative developments and trends.
Incentives & Transactions: In coordination with the Chairman, direction of the Boards, and consultation with local governing authorities, structures and administers incentives under Georgia law, including ad valorem tax savings program; manages documentation and closings.
Legal & Administrative Compliance: Ensures Open Meetings and Open Records compliance; maintains official records and agreements; website and posting requirements.
Strategy & Reporting: Implements economic development plan and budget; delivers clear reporting to Board and elected officials, submits all required annual reporting and certifications to State and local officials, auditor(s).
Operations: Oversees daily administration, financial management, and staff.
